"Pardon my French" or "Excuse my French" is a common English language phrase ostensibly disguising profanity as French. The phrase is uttered in an attempt to excuse the user of profanity or curses in the presence of those offended by it under the pretense of the words being part of a foreign language.

The phrase refers to the assumption that french people are obscene or of "loose morals", so what you are essentially saying is:

What I am saying is inappropriate here, but in France it would be okay, excuse me for being as immoral as the French.

How do you say 'excuse my French' in French?

Excuse my French could be translated in French as 'si je peux dire' (if I may say so) or ' passez moi l'expression' (forgive me the word), or 'pardonnez-moi' (pardon me).
